Biological Activity

NA-17 is a fluorescent naphthalimide that induces accumulation of activated p53 in mitochondria and nuclei of NSCLC cells. NA-17 reorganizes the Bak–Bcl-xl complex, promotes p53 phosphorylation without altering the expression of p53, induces cell cycle arrest at the G1 phase and apoptosis. NA-17 exhibits potent anticancer activities in multiple cancer cell lines showing low toxicity to normal cell lines.

Chemical Information
Molecular Weight 445.51
Formula C26H27N3O4
CAS Number 1708948-28-0
Solubility (25°C) DMSO: 5 mg/mL (warmed)
Storage Powder          -20°C   3 years ;  4°C   2 years
In solvent       -80°C   6 months ;  -20°C   1 month

KL044

KL044 is a stabilizer of the clock protein cryptochrome (CRY). KL044 is a potent chemical probe with a pEC50 value of 7.32, leading to the extension of the circadian period and repression of Per2 activity.
